In contrast to most simple alcohols, cyclohexanol has proved to be a surprisingly difficult compound to fluorinate with aminosulfur trifluorides.In the reaction of 4-morpholinosulfur trifluoride (morpho-DAST) with cyclohexanol, a correlation was found between the polarity index of the solvent, P', and the yield of fluorocyclohexane.In solvents of low polarity, there appears to be an uncharged intermediate that leads to fluorocyclohexane.In solvents of higher polarity, there appears to be a charged intermediate that gives fluorocyclohexane.By a study of the fluorination of cis- and trans-4-tert-butylcyclohexanol, conformational effects were shown to be a major factor in hindering the SN2 attack by fluoride ion on the reactive intermediate(s).
